Solution
The correct option is D All of the above Given, ∠BOC=90oand2b−a=65o From the figure, ∠AOB+∠AOD+∠BOC+∠COD=360o =>a+2b+90o+(2a+b+15)=360o =>a+b=85o Add the given equation with this equation, we get 2b−a+a+b=65o+85o b=50o then, a=85o−b=85o−50o=35o ∠AOB=ao=35o,∠AOD=2bo=2×50o=100o ∠COD=(2a+b+15)=2×35o+50o+15=135o
